Transaction 56783ec5cb667b4446f740900682e62f7b79317b6cf707246f70eb32eb2301d3
1 Input
1 Output
-
56783ec5cb667b4446f740900682e62f7b79317b6cf707246f70eb32eb2301d3:0
- value
- 666794
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06eea577652daaeb3904b0b30f5003b8733ea16c OP_EQUAL
- address
- 32Kfs8jAX1uLsaS8zECyx8M6VUbi6M3Rvp